Output 6873a171db42657a2e7dd765e51daa8091e340dfdf21dbaaeb9963714ff9f2d4:7

value
164640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a73be009a17b4f35450d6e510e6d16df62c7091d OP_EQUAL
address
3GwGVn42M3JjSQJDuq24t7tCWVN2Bjn66A
transaction
6873a171db42657a2e7dd765e51daa8091e340dfdf21dbaaeb9963714ff9f2d4
confirmations
283579
spent
true